Lieshout – Next season Badminton Club Lieshout will set up a group for 4 to 6 year children for the first time. From Friday afternoon, August 22, the very youngsters can get to know badminton sport every Friday afternoon. Through a sophisticated youth program, where pleasure is central, the children can develop and at the same time learn in a natural way.
Badminton Club Lieshout is happy to be open to everyone as an association. From next season not only for the seniors or for the youth, who play both recreational and competitive, but also for the little ones from next season. Badminton Club Lieshout will start on August 22 with a series of lessons for a training group with children between the ages of 4 and 6 years. Those lessons are given every Friday afternoon from 1 p.m. to 2 p.m. in sports hall De Klumper. The organization of these lessons is in the hands of the youth guidance led by Tim van Bommel and are given by Toos van Dam, who has also been a badmintonner for years at Badminton Club Lieshout.
The ‘Bamito Youth Programs’ is used for the interpretation of the training sessions. That is a training program, developed by Badminton Netherlands, specifically aimed at children in the youngest age category. A lot of attention is paid to the development of motor skills and being developing and having fun central. The materials and field dimensions to be used are also tailored to the child. This mini-group will start on 22 August and during a trial period until the Christmas holidays it will be examined how this group is developing. For that reason, the association has determined a fixed low rate for participation, which is one -off for the entire period.
